Credit Union CD Rates

The best interest rates for CDs are usually available at credit unions, because they are not-for-profit entities that return profits back to their members. They also tend to have better rates, more helpful employees and a strong commitment to the community.

Compared with banks, credit unions Credit Union CD Rates tend to have lower minimum deposit requirements and offer more forgiving early withdrawal policies. Their savings rates are usually higher, too.

Credit Union CDs are federally insured to at least $250,000. They’re also considered safe and secure, so they are usually a good choice for saving money you don’t want to easily touch.

They’re not as liquid as some other types of bank or credit union savings accounts, such as online banking and money market accounts, but they typically pay a higher interest rate than those options.

When selecting the best CD, consider your savings goals and financial priorities. You can use CDs for long-term savings or as a short-term investment, allowing you to earn the highest possible rate for a certain period of time.

Some credit unions will allow you to upgrade a low-rate CD to a high-rate one without an early withdrawal penalty, which is a great way to take advantage of a rising rate. You should check with your bank or credit union before doing so to see if it offers a program like this and how easy it is to do.
